In my last article I briefly talked about the importance of following a money management system. The simplest money management system is what I like to call the straight-line-system.

How does it work?
For the sake of the article, let's assume that you have a gambling bankroll of $1,000. In this scenario you should wager 2 percent of your entire bankroll on each individual play. For all of your underdog plays that are + money, you should risk $20. However, if you are betting on favorites, or the standard 10% juice, (-110) then you should risk $22 to win $20.

Examples:
Chicago Bulls +5 (-110)
Risk $22 to win $20

Chicago Bulls MoneyLine +200
Risk $20 to win $40

Make sense? Notice in the second scenario you are wagering that the Bulls win the game outright, this is what is known as a "+ money wager" so you should always "Risk" 2%. Whereas with "- money plays" you should always make your selections "To Win" 2%.

Things to consider:
This is a rather conservative method to bankroll management. Although it may not be as exciting as you have played in the past, it is very successful if you are looking for long term success. Many people who use this method, elect to withdraw their winnings on a annual, or semi annual basis.
